Ghatakpur
Ghatakpur is a village located in Magrahat I subdivision of South Twenty Four Parganas district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 17.8km away from sub-district headquarter Usthi (tehsildar office) and 48.9km away from district headquarter Alipore. As per 2009 stats, Ektara is the gram panchayat of Ghatakpur village.

About Ghatakpur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ghatakpur is 334180. The village spans a total geographical area of 174.93 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 743332. Diamond Harbour is nearest town to Ghatakp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Ghatakpur
According to the 2011 Census, Ghatakpur has a total population of about 2,459, with approximately 1,266 males and 1,193 females. The sex ratio is around 942 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 279 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,445 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 69.46%, with male literacy at about 75.28% and female literacy near 63.29%. There are around 511 households in the village. Connectivity of Ghatakpur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ghatakpur. As per the 2011 stats, Ghatakp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
